Output 3e576deaedc446714f1f2b3dd2656b045ec9fe9a0e8badca1048f38d911c9c65:13

value
63136
script pubkey
OP_0 OP_PUSHBYTES_20 8ae5b14cf7367981b3b80e1a1b7d666df566a9f5
address
bc1q3tjmzn8hxeucrvacpcdpkltxdh6kd2048w3572
transaction
3e576deaedc446714f1f2b3dd2656b045ec9fe9a0e8badca1048f38d911c9c65